Ingredients You Will Need
-
Large fresh eggs: 2 whole eggs
-
Grass fed butter or beef tallow: 1 tablespoon melted
-
Filtered water: 2 tablespoons total (1 tablespoon per cup)
-
Unrefined sea salt: 1 pinch to taste
-
Coarse black pepper: 1 pinch optional for non strict carnivores
Step by Step Method
Preheat your air fryer to 360 degrees Fahrenheit so the inner chamber reaches a stable temperature. Setting the right temperature ensures that the egg whites set properly while leaving the golden yolk soft and runny. While the appliance warms up, gather two small heat safe silicone muffin cups or small ceramic ramekins.
Place half a tablespoon of butter or beef tallow into each silicone cup. Add one tablespoon of room temperature filtered water to each cup as well. The small amount of water creates gentle steam inside the cup while the air fryer runs, keeping the egg edges tender and preventing them from getting rubbery.
Carefully crack one fresh egg into each cup, taking care not to break the yellow yolk. The egg should rest gently inside the water and fat mixture. Sprinkle a small pinch of unrefined sea salt directly over the top of each egg for pure, natural flavor.
Set the filled cups directly into the air fryer basket. Slide the basket securely back into the machine and set the timer for 5 to 7 minutes. Cooking for 5 minutes gives you a very runny yolk, while 6 to 7 minutes produces a soft set yolk with firm, fully cooked whites.
When the timer rings, carefully pull out the basket using oven mitts or tongs to avoid burning your fingers. Let the cups rest on your counter for 1 minute so the edges cool slightly. Slide a butter knife around the inside of each cup, then gently lift or slide your cooked eggs onto a warm plate to enjoy immediately.

Extra Tips for Better Taste
-
Use extremely fresh eggs because fresh whites stay tight around the yolk instead of spreading thin inside the cup.
-
Try melted bacon grease instead of butter for a smoky flavor that pairs amazingly well with the rich yolk.
-
Top your finished eggs with crispy bacon bits or shredded beef brisket for extra protein and crunch.
-
If you prefer a firmer yolk, simply add 1 extra minute to the total cooking time inside your air fryer.
-
Lightly coat the inside of your silicone cups with fat before adding water so the eggs slide out smoothly onto your plate.

Nutrition Details
| Nutritional Element | Amount Per Serving (2 Eggs) |
| Calories | 230 kcal |
| Total Fat | 18 g |
| Saturated Fat | 9 g |
| Trans Fat | 0 g |
| Cholesterol | 390 mg |
| Sodium | 240 mg |
| Total Carbohydrates | 1 g |
| Dietary Fiber | 0 g |
| Sugars | 0 g |
| Protein | 13 g |
| Vitamin D | 15% Daily Value |
| Calcium | 6% Daily Value |
| Iron | 10% Daily Value |
| Potassium | 135 mg |
